Range of Monopoly Outputs

Range of Monopoly Outputs

Traditionally we assume that firms aim to profit maximise. For a perfectly competitive firm this will be true as they have no choice but monopolies are price makers and so could theoretically choose a point other than profit maximisation.

Perfect Competition

Perfect Competition

At AS it was acceptable just to refer to a market structure as either competitive or a monopoly. In reality there is a spectrum from perfect competition, the most competitive, through oligopolies to monopolies, where there is no competition.
